Morpheme - --Answers----The linguistic term for the most elemental unit of grammatical form.

Orthography - --Answers----The written form of a language, spelling.

Root - --Answers----Morphologically complex words consist of a morpheme root and one or more affixes, may or may not stand alone as a word

Stem - --Answers----When a root morpheme is combined with an affix it forms a stem

Grammatical category/syntactic class - --Answers----"Part of speech" ex. Noun phrase, verb phrase, adjective, auxiliary verb

Audiolongualism - --Answers----The idea of teaching a student the new language directly without use of their own native language. Everything is simply memorized and repeated. It is a behaviorist approach

Krashen's monitor model - --Answers----Five hypotheses

  • Acquisition Learning Hypothesis
  • Monitor Hypothesis
  • Natural Order Hypothesis
  • Input Hypothesis
  • Affective filter Hypothesis

Acquisition-learning Hypothesis - --Answers----Is the idea that language skills are developed in 2 different ways, acquisitions and learning. Acquisition of language is a subconscious process and the learner is unaware that it is taking place. Learning a language requires formal instruction and is a conscious process.

Monitor Hypothesis - --Answers----States that adults have 2 independent for developing language abilities, subconscious language acquisition and conscious language learning.Subconscious language acquisition appears to be far more important.
